Analysis
In 2023, share of employment by sex in industry: employment in agriculture in Russian Federation stood at 31.42 %. That is the lowest value across all 24 years on record.
That represents a change of down 2.8% on the previous year and down 16.8% over ten years.
Over the whole period, share of employment by sex in industry: employment in agriculture in Russian Federation peaked at 37.77 % in 2013 and was at its lowest, 31.42 %, in 2023.
Russian Federation ranks 89th of 174 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 24 years of available data.

About this data
The Suite of Gender Indicators presents a set of indicators relevant to agrifood systems that are disaggregated by sex, with the aim of highlighting gender differences across agrifood systems. The initial set of indicators is based on those used in FAO’s 2023 Status of Women in Agrifood Systems (SWAFS) report and on the recommendations of an expert consultation held in December 2023, and covers key dimensions including economic participation, governance, agency, social norms, assets and services, education, health, and nutrition. Indicator selection was informed by expert judgment and by the availability of data with sufficient geographic and temporal coverage to enable meaningful comparisons across regions and over time. While most indicators are produced and published by FAO and other international organizations, the objective of this domain is to provide a one-stop shop for sex-disaggregated data on agrifood systems.
